How Our Water Damage Cleanup Process Works

With water damage cleanup, our team follows a meticulous process designed to restore your home to its pre-damage state. We understand the importance of a thorough and accurate assessment, which is why we use advanced equipment to identify and quantify the water damage.

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our team arrives at your property to conduct a thorough assessment of the water damage. We use specialized equipment to identify the source and extent of the damage, and then contain the affected area to prevent further damage.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We use powerful pumps and vacuum equipment to extract the standing water from your property.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ing downtime.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our experienced technicians employ specialized drying protocols to dry out your property, including the use of indust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ers. This helps to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old and mildew growth.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ection

We use advanced cleaning and disinfection techniques to remove any remaining water and contaminants from your property. This helps to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of health hazards.

Step 5: Repair and Reconstruction

Once the water damage cleanup is complete, our team can help with repairs and reconstruction, including fixing damaged walls, floors, and ceilings.

Water Damage Cleanup v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ill in the kitchen Yes No Small spills can usually be cleaned up with a wet/dry vacuum and some elbow grease.
Backed-up sewage in the basement No Yes Backed-up sewage is a serious health hazard and needs specialized equipment and expertise to clean up safely.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es Water damage from a burst pipe can be extensive and needs specialized equipment and expertise to clean up and repair.
Leaky roof causing water damage No Yes Leaky roofs can cause extensive water damage and need specialized equipment and expertise to repair.
Condensation issues in the attic Maybe No Condensation issues in the attic can usually be resolved with some basic ventilation and insulation upgrades.

With water damage cleanup, it’s usually best to call a professional. We have the expertise, equipment, and experience to handle even the toughest water damage jobs.

Water Damage Cleanup Cost in Clinton, MD

The cost of water damage cleanup can vary widely dep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Clinton, MD. Here are some estimated price ranges for common water damage cleanup services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of flooring, and presence of sewage or contaminants
Water damage cleanup and repair $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and presence of sewage or contaminants
Water damage restoration and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ed, and presence of sewage or contaminants
Dehumidification and air dr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ed
Mold remediation and removal $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area and type of mold present

Keep in mind that these are just estimates, and the actual cost of water damage cleanup will depend on the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ates and can provide a more accurate quote once we’ve assessed the damage.

Common Questions About Water Damage Cleanup

Q: What causes water damage in my home?

A: Water dam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including burst pipes, leaky roofs, sewage backups, and flooding. Our team can help you identify the source of the damage and provide a solution to prevent it from happening again.

Q: How long does water damage cleanup take?

A: The length of time it takes to complete water damage cleanup can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team can provide a more accurate estimate once we’ve assessed the damage.

Q: Is water damage cleanup covered by insurance?

A: In many cases, water damage cleanup is covered by homeowners insurance. But, the specifics of your policy will depend on the circumstances of the damage. Our team can help you navigate the insurance claims process and ensure that you get the coverage you need.

Q: Can I do water damage cleanup myself?

A: While it’s possible to do some basic water damage cleanup yourself, it’s usually best to call a professional. Water damage can be complex and needs spec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ively. Our team has the training and experience to handle even the toughest water damage jobs.

Q: How can I prevent water damage in my home?

A: There are several steps you can take to prevent water damage in your home, including checking your roof for leaks, inspecting your plumbing for signs of wear, and installing a sump pump or backup power source in case of a flood. Our team can also provide guidance on how to prevent water damage and recommend the best solutions for your specific situation.
